Output fcc71de0111c26cc8f9145f63501bd2d9e464009df5068a27b9d562ae88b18b7:4

value
168629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45b4fc15586c9ffa5e5cd8dbb8ce56a6b257e133 OP_EQUAL
address
383bMpNNFKu5CoV9G4hADSUPgrqEK1LaVV
transaction
fcc71de0111c26cc8f9145f63501bd2d9e464009df5068a27b9d562ae88b18b7
confirmations
260718
spent
true